AKI Mortality
Risk Predictor
A clinical research tool combining four machine learning models to estimate in-hospital mortality risk for Acute Kidney Injury patients in intensive care units.
Research purposes only · Not for clinical decision-making
Four models. All above 86% AUC.
Each model was independently evaluated on a held-out 20% test set. The best model is selected automatically for predictions.

Multi-Model Ensemble
Four independent ML algorithms — Logistic Regression, Random Forest, Gradient Boosting, and ANN — evaluated together for robust predictions.
Clinical Laboratory Values
Analyzes key biomarkers: Creatinine, WBC, Platelet count, Total Bilirubin, AST, INR, eGFR, APTT, BUN, and more.
Instant Risk Classification
Mortality probability and risk class (Low / Moderate / High) calculated in milliseconds from your patient values.
MICE Imputation
Missing clinical values handled automatically via MICEFOREST — 5-iteration multiple imputation trained exclusively on the training set.
Explainable AI
Feature importance via permutation analysis and Gini scores. Know which biomarker drives each prediction.
DEU Hospital Dataset
Trained on a real-world retrospective ICU cohort from Dokuz Eylül University Hospital — not synthetic data.
